Fawry teams up with Truecaller to enhance customer trust and security in Egypt

Through Truecaller’s innovative customer experience solutions, Fawry now enables its users to instantly identify incoming calls, significantly reducing uncertainty and boosting engagement. The caller ID displayed features Fawry’s verified name, logo, and badge in both English and Arabic, providing immediate recognition and establishing credibility among regional and international audiences.

In addition to caller identification, Fawry is utilising Truecaller’s Call Reason feature, which is now fully personalised in Arabic. This allows users to see real-time context about the nature of the call before answering — whether it’s a payment reminder, loan update, or a special offer — eliminating ambiguity and fostering trust in communications.

Fawry also leverages the Business Profile capability offered by Truecaller, which enables the sharing of verified business information. This includes brand elements, social media links, detailed business descriptions, and curated imagery, all designed to strengthen customer confidence and promote active engagement.

“Partnering with Truecaller allows us to provide a seamless, transparent, and secure communication channel that ensures our customers always recognize and trust our calls. By leveraging Truecaller’s advanced customer experience solutions, we are reinforcing our commitment to customer-centric approaches that enhance engagement and eliminate uncertainty,” said Ashraf Yacout, Managing Director of Fawry Consumer Finance.

This collaboration underscores Fawry’s dedication to enhancing customer experience through innovative technology, ensuring more trustworthy interactions in Egypt’s rapidly evolving digital financial landscape.
